38 lines
972 B
CMake
38 lines
972 B
CMake
|
INCLUDE_DIRECTORIES (
|
||
|
${STAR_EXTERN_INCLUDES}
|
||
|
${STAR_CORE_INCLUDES}
|
||
|
${STAR_BASE_INCLUDES}
|
||
|
)
|
||
|
|
||
|
SET (star_base_HEADERS
|
||
|
StarAnimatedPartSet.hpp
|
||
|
StarAssets.hpp
|
||
|
StarAssetSource.hpp
|
||
|
StarBlocksAlongLine.hpp
|
||
|
StarCellularLightArray.hpp
|
||
|
StarCellularLighting.hpp
|
||
|
StarCellularLiquid.hpp
|
||
|
StarConfiguration.hpp
|
||
|
StarDirectoryAssetSource.hpp
|
||
|
StarMixer.hpp
|
||
|
StarPackedAssetSource.hpp
|
||
|
StarVersion.hpp
|
||
|
StarVersionOptionParser.hpp
|
||
|
StarWorldGeometry.hpp
|
||
|
)
|
||
|
|
||
|
SET (star_base_SOURCES
|
||
|
StarAnimatedPartSet.cpp
|
||
|
StarAssets.cpp
|
||
|
StarCellularLighting.cpp
|
||
|
StarConfiguration.cpp
|
||
|
StarDirectoryAssetSource.cpp
|
||
|
StarMixer.cpp
|
||
|
StarPackedAssetSource.cpp
|
||
|
StarVersionOptionParser.cpp
|
||
|
StarWorldGeometry.cpp
|
||
|
)
|
||
|
|
||
|
CONFIGURE_FILE (StarVersion.cpp.in ${CMAKE_CURRENT_BINARY_DIR}/StarVersion.cpp)
|
||
|
ADD_LIBRARY (star_base OBJECT ${star_base_SOURCES} ${star_base_HEADERS} ${CMAKE_CURRENT_BINARY_DIR}/StarVersion.cpp)
|